Background
-
Synonyms: Zinc finger protein GLI1, Glioma-associated oncogene, Oncogene GLI, GLI1
Background: Acts as a transcriptional activator. May regulate the transcription of specific genes during normal development. May play a role in craniofacial development and digital development, as well as development of the central nervous system and gastrointestinal tract. Mediates SHH signaling and thus cell proliferation and differentiation.
